Ganpatipule Beach

There is also a Ganpati temple situated on the shores of the beach, which account for its name. The idol is said to have materialized out of the ground in perfect shape and features intact. Located at a distance of approximately 330 km from both Mumbai and Pune, the beach has always enjoyed a preferred status amongst the beaches in Konkan.
Activities: Motorboat, water scooter, pedal boats, paragliding, rowboats, kayaking, jet skiing, bumper ride, banana ride, snorkeling, scuba diving, parasailing.
Location: Ganpatipule.

Guhagar Beach

The beach is located between two hills and is shielded by the Suru trees. The beach and the town are very well known for its quiet environment and products of Alphonso mangoes, coir items, coconut and betel nuts. The beach of Guhagar is easily reached from Chiplun, which is a railhead and is very well connected by road.
Activities: Jet ski, wave surfing, wakeboarding, banana rides, donuts rides, bumper rides, jet ski.
Location: Chiplun, Maharashtra.

Velneshwar Beach

Velneshwar is one of those places where fronds of coconut and the relatively safe sea water make it an ideal escape for pleasure seekers and holidaymakers. Located at around 250-300km away from Mumbai and Pune, it is well connected to both by road. Bet at peace with nature and welcome the serenity that Velneshwar will offer you.
The beach is also identified by a Shiva Temple which is famous for its divine and quiet air. This temple is around 1700 years old and is impeccably clean.
Activities: Boating & more.
Location: Pokharan Road No. 1, Ratnagiri, Maharashtra.

Sasawne Beach
If you are looking for some charm of the coastal live son your next visit to the beaches of Konkan, then Sasawne has to be topmost on your list. Although it easily connected to Mumbai by road, the more ideal and picturesque way to get here is to take a ferry or a catamaran to Mandwa Jetty and then head off for a half an hour drive to Sasawne.
The ideal way to experience the quiet charm of Sasawne is to stay at one of the local homestays and smack your lips to the taste of delicious coastal cuisine and some local gossip!
Activities: Water scooter, pedal boats, paragliding & more.
Location: Sasawane Beach Road, Sasawane, Maharashtra.

Revdanda Beach

The place holds high importance as it was here that St. Francis delivered his first sermon in India. The haven still exists on the fortification and reminds one of a period in history that is long past! The sand on the shores of Revdanda is pale and soft, giving the beach its distinctive beauty and character and making it a perfect place for camping in the night!
Activities: Water sports activities such as water scooter, speed boat rides & more.
Location: Revdanda, Maharashtra.
